Latest Patents

One of Nakayama's notable inventions is an object fitting/removing drive unit that revolutionizes how objects are connected. This invention addresses the challenges faced when there is insufficient working space in the fitting direction. The design features operation members that hold cable connectors, which are housed in an inner frame that is movable in the fitting/removing direction. The unique mechanism allows the drive unit to fit objects efficiently, even within restricted spaces. Another critical component of his invention is a connector unit that is designed to ensure compatibility and smooth operation between cable connectors and header connectors. This invention is pivotal in enhancing the usability of devices by making the fitting process more straightforward and efficient.

Career Highlights

Throughout his career, Nakayama has been associated with prominent companies including NEC Corporation and Japan Aviation Electronics Industry, Limited. His experience in these organizations has equipped him with a robust understanding of electronic manufacturing and innovation, which he has applied in developing his patented technologies.
